SUMMARY: Manages laboratory resources to ensure safe, regulatory compliance and expeditious processing of technical information and analysis in support of site objectives. Supervises and coordinates activities of personnel engaged in performing chemical and physical tests required for quality control of processes and regulatory compliance.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ES Manages, maintains, and ensures compliance with all applicable Quality Assurance / Quality Control (QA/QC) protocols. This includes corporate, accreditation, and method requirements. Manages and ensures that the operations of the laboratory are accomplished within budget and to company, regulatory and industry standards Manages laboratory safety program to ensure compliance with OSHA and company policies. Manages programs efficiently to process routine waste acceptance information in compliance with WAP (Waste Analysis Plan) and good safety practices. Manages laboratory efforts related to waste pre-acceptance reviews, treatability studies, and related activities in compliance with all regulatory requirements. Manage laboratory to ensure procedures and practices are compliant with company policy and all local, state, and federal laws. Provides technical support to management and subordinates. Makes and implements recommendations for improvement in workflow. Forecast and control department resources. Maintains accreditation to certification bodies, when applicable. Maintains compliance with the corporate laboratory policies, training requirements, and audit program. Performs other, related duties as assigned. These are duties may not be specifically listed in this description, but which are within the general nature typically associated with the employee’s level of work.SKILLS/KNOWLEDGE/ABILITIES (SKA)Knowledgeable of chemistry principles and practices including analysis and evaluation, and waste processing protocols. Employee must have thorough knowledge of quality management standards, including ISO and NELAC standards, in addition to complex regulations specific to the environmental waste industry, management principles and best practices, including; analysis, evaluation, research methods and strategies. Must be knowledgeable of current industrial safety practices, industrial hygiene, and of hazardous waste treatment, storage, and disposal operations. Essential competencies to perform this job include analytical, organizational, and problem solving skills. Must be detail oriented and possess technical aptitude. Ability to work under pressure, exercise independent judgment, and select effective course of action while controlling resources and expenditures.
